Regardless of whatever type of acorn you have, the first thing you are going to do is dry them in the sun. This should take anywhere from 1-4 weeks depending on your weather conditions. One simple thing to remember: don't pile the acorns more than 1-2 acorns deep.

WebAcorns can be collected either directly from the trees or from the ground beneath. The healthiest acorns, however, are generally those picked from the trees because those that fall to the ground often dry out and are damaged – especially if they lay exposed for more than a few days during hot and dry weather.
